How Much Should You Spend on a Wedding Gift?
Wedding gifts are a traditional way to show your support and congratulations to the newlyweds. But how much should you spend on a wedding gift? There are a few factors to consider when making this decision, including your relationship to the couple, the formality of the wedding, and your budget.
If you’re close to the couple, you may want to spend more on a gift that they’ll cherish, such as a piece of jewelry, a nice watch, or a gift certificate to their favorite store. If you’re not as close to the couple, you can get away with spending less, such as on a gift basket, a set of wine glasses, or a gift card to a local restaurant.
The formality of the wedding can also influence how much you spend on a gift. If the wedding is very formal, you may want to spend more on a gift that is elegant and sophisticated. If the wedding is more casual, you can get away with spending less on a gift that is more fun and lighthearted.

Relationship to the couple
One of the most important factors to consider when deciding how much to spend on a wedding gift is your relationship to the couple. If you’re a close friend or family member, you may want to spend more on a gift that they’ll cherish, such as a piece of jewelry, a nice watch, or a gift certificate to their favorite store. If you’re not as close to the couple, you can get away with spending less, such as on a gift basket, a set of wine glasses, or a gift card to a local restaurant.
Here are some guidelines for how much to spend on a wedding gift, based on your relationship to the couple:
- Close friend or family member: $100-$250
- Friend or coworker: $50-$100
- Acquaintance: $25-$50
Of course, these are just guidelines. You may want to spend more or less, depending on your budget and your relationship to the couple. The most important thing is to give a gift that is thoughtful and meaningful.

Formality of the wedding
The formality of the wedding can also influence how much you spend on a gift. If the wedding is very formal, you may want to spend more on a gift that is elegant and sophisticated. If the wedding is more casual, you can get away with spending less on a gift that is more fun and lighthearted.
Here are some guidelines for how much to spend on a wedding gift, based on the formality of the wedding:
- Very formal wedding: $150-$250
- Formal wedding: $100-$150
- Semi-formal wedding: $50-$100
- Casual wedding: $25-$50
Again, these are just guidelines. You may want to spend more or less, depending on your budget and your relationship to the couple. The most important thing is to give a gift that is thoughtful and meaningful.

Consider the couple’s interests and hobbies.
One of the best ways to choose a wedding gift that the couple will love is to consider their interests and hobbies. If they’re into cooking, you could get them a new cookbook or a set of kitchen appliances. If they’re into travel, you could get them a gift certificate to a travel agency or a weekend getaway. If they’re into gardening, you could get them a new set of gardening tools or a gift certificate to a local nursery.
Here are some other ideas for gifts that you can tailor to the couple’s interests and hobbies:
- For the couple who loves to cook: A new cookbook, a set of kitchen appliances, a gift certificate to a cooking class, a subscription to a food magazine
- For the couple who loves to travel: A gift certificate to a travel agency, a weekend getaway, a luggage set, a travel guide
- For the couple who loves to garden: A new set of gardening tools, a gift certificate to a local nursery, a subscription to a gardening magazine, a piece of garden art
- For the couple who loves to entertain: A new set of dishes, a wine decanter, a cheese board, a gift certificate to a restaurant
- For the couple who loves to relax: A massage gift certificate, a subscription to a streaming service, a cozy blanket, a set of candles
If you’re not sure what the couple’s interests and hobbies are, you can always ask them directly or ask their friends or family for suggestions.

Don’t be afraid to ask the couple for suggestions.
If you’re not sure what to get the couple for a wedding gift, don’t be afraid to ask them for suggestions. They may have a gift registry that you can choose from, or they may be able to give you some ideas of what they would like to receive. Here are some tips for asking the couple for gift suggestions:
- Be polite and respectful. When you ask the couple for gift suggestions, be sure to be polite and respectful. Don’t demand that they give you a list of what they want, and don’t be offended if they don’t have any suggestions.
- Ask in person or over the phone. It’s best to ask the couple for gift suggestions in person or over the phone. This way, you can have a conversation with them and get a better sense of what they would like to receive.
- Be specific about your budget. If you have a specific budget for the gift, be sure to let the couple know. This will help them narrow down their suggestions.
- Be open to their suggestions. Once the couple gives you some suggestions, be open to their ideas. Even if you don’t love every suggestion, try to find something that you think they will appreciate.
Asking the couple for gift suggestions is a great way to ensure that you give them a gift that they will love. It also shows them that you care about their opinion and that you want to give them something that they will cherish.
